🗺️ Статьи

Что делает функция LEN ()

В мире программирования работа с текстом 🔤 — это рутина, с которой сталкиваются все. Будь то анализ данных, создание веб-сайтов или разработка игр, умение манипулировать строками — это основа основ. Именно здесь на сцену выходит функция LEN(), скромный, но незаменимый инструмент, который позволяет определить длину строки.

  1. Что скрывается за функцией LEN()? 🤔
  2. Для чего нужна функция LEN()? 🧰
  3. LEN() в действии: примеры использования 💡
  4. LEN() и Python: идеальная пара 🐍💖
  5. python
  6. python
  7. LEN() в Excel: мастер подсчета символов 📊
  8. Логические операторы в Python: "И" (and) и «ИЛИ» (or) 🤝
  9. python
  10. python
  11. Заключение 🎉
  12. FAQ ❓

Что скрывается за функцией LEN()? 🤔

Представьте себе LEN() как цифровые весы для вашего текста ⚖️. Вы «взвешиваете» строку, а функция LEN() возвращает вам точное количество символов в ней, включая пробелы. Это как подсчет букв в слове, но в автоматическом режиме!

Для чего нужна функция LEN()? 🧰

Функция LEN() — это настоящий многостаночник, который пригодится во множестве ситуаций:

  • Валидация данных: Представьте, что вы создаете форму регистрации на сайте 💻. Вам нужно убедиться, что пароль пользователя достаточно длинный (например, не менее 8 символов). Функция LEN() поможет проверить длину введенного пароля и выдать предупреждение, если он слишком короткий.
  • Обработка текста: Допустим, вы анализируете отзывы пользователей 🗣️ и хотите выделить самые длинные и подробные. Функция LEN() позволит отсортировать отзывы по длине и сфокусироваться на самых информативных.
  • Форматирование вывода: При разработке интерфейса приложения важно, чтобы текст отображался корректно и не выходил за рамки элементов. LEN() поможет обрезать слишком длинные строки, добавляя многоточие или перенося текст на новую строку.

LEN() в действии: примеры использования 💡

Давайте рассмотрим, как функция LEN() работает на практике в разных языках программирования:

Python:

python

text = «Привет, мир!»

length = len(text)

print(length) # Вывод: 12

JavaScript:

javascript

let message = "Hello, world!";

let length = message.length;

console.log(length); // Вывод: 13

Excel:

excel

=LEN(«Привет, мир!») // Вернет 12

Как видите, синтаксис может немного отличаться, но суть остается прежней: LEN() принимает строку в качестве аргумента и возвращает ее длину.

LEN() и Python: идеальная пара 🐍💖

В Python функция len() — это не просто функция, а настоящий «швейцарский нож» 🇨🇭 для работы с последовательностями. Она одинаково хорошо справляется с определением длины строк, списков, кортежей и даже словарей.

Вот несколько примеров использования len() в Python:
  • Подсчет элементов списка:

python

numbers = [1, 2, 3, 4, 5]

count = len(numbers)

print(count) # Вывод: 5

  • Определение количества ключей в словаре:

python

user = {"name": «Анна», "age": 30}

keys_count = len(user)

print(keys_count) # Вывод: 2

LEN() в Excel: мастер подсчета символов 📊

В Excel функция LEN() — это незаменимый помощник для анализа текстовых данных. Она не только подсчитывает общее количество символов в ячейке, но и учитывает пробелы, цифры и специальные символы.

Пример:

Представьте, что у вас есть таблица с именами клиентов, и вам нужно определить, чье имя самое длинное. Просто примените функцию LEN() к столбцу с именами и отсортируйте результаты по убыванию.

Логические операторы в Python: "И" (and) и «ИЛИ» (or) 🤝

Помимо функции LEN(), в Python есть и другие полезные инструменты для работы с данными. Логические операторы "И" (and) и «ИЛИ» (or) позволяют создавать более сложные условия для проверки данных.

  • Оператор "И" (and): Возвращает True, только если оба условия истинны. Например:

python

age = 25

is_student = True

if age > 18 and is_student:

print("Вы студент старше 18 лет")

  • Оператор «ИЛИ» (or): Возвращает True, если хотя бы одно из условий истинно. Например:

python

city = «Москва»

country = «Россия»

if city == «Санкт-Петербург» or country == «Россия»:

print(«Вы живете в России»)

Заключение 🎉

Функция LEN() — это простой, но мощный инструмент, который пригодится каждому программисту. Она позволяет легко определить длину строки, что открывает множество возможностей для обработки текста, валидации данных и форматирования вывода. Независимо от того, какой язык программирования вы используете, LEN() всегда будет вашим верным помощником!

FAQ ❓

  • Что произойдет, если передать функции LEN() число вместо строки?

В большинстве языков программирования это вызовет ошибку, так как LEN() ожидает строковый аргумент.

  • Учитывает ли LEN() пробелы при подсчете символов?

Да, LEN() учитывает все символы в строке, включая пробелы.

  • Можно ли использовать LEN() для подсчета количества слов в строке?

Не напрямую. LEN() подсчитывает все символы, а не слова. Для подсчета слов вам понадобится использовать другие функции, например, split() в Python.

  • Существуют ли альтернативы функции LEN()?

В некоторых языках программирования есть альтернативные методы для определения длины строки, но LEN() — это наиболее распространенный и универсальный вариант.

Вверх